shots with buildings in the background are taken from the long term parking garage level 6, very easy access, arrivals are taken from the "spotting" parking lot which is described as a spot A in the spotting guide here on nyca
Vegas is amazing, I started to think about moving to Vegas....
Arrivals are pretty close you can use something around 100mm to catch full frame shots, for departures with casinos in the background 400mm is enough....
